What items can be saved in a 30 feet container?
A 30 feet container can keep a wide variety of items, consisting of furniture, construction equipment, lorries, retail items, and even boats, depending on the configuration.
2. How much does a 30 feet container weigh?
The weight of a 30 feet container varies based upon its type (standard or high cube) however normally ranges from 4,000 to 8,000 pounds when empty. The maximum payload capability has to do with 51,000 pounds, that includes cargo weight.
3. Can a 30 feet container be shipped overseas?
Yes, a 30 feet container appropriates for global shipping. However, additional factors to consider such as shipping regulations and customs clearance need to be taken into account.

5. Exist insulation choices available?
Yes, many companies provide insulated variations of 30 feet containers that help control temperature level, making them suitable for perishable goods.
6. How can I customize a 30 feet container?
Custom modifications may consist of adding windows, doors, air conditioning systems, insulation, and electric outlets, depending on your particular requirements.
